It’s not uncommon for people to take two years to move through the grieving process after a divorce. Even individuals who are happy about getting divorced, have an adjustment period that could be, at best, unpredictable emotionally. What if you could use grace to overcome the divorce process? What if you could learn to embrace where you are in your life, even in the midst of the divorce. This week, I’m talking all things grace to help you identify how some of you divorce could be handled with unimaginable ease.
I’m Dr. Lisa Summerour and I’m here to help you learn that this is your life. Your journey. Divorce is not a destination.
